The Book I Finally Wrote – Episode 2: The Challenges Along the Way
In Episode 2 of The Book I Finally Wrote series, Danny shares the unexpected challenges that came after finishing the manuscript for When Grief Walks In. While writing the book was a dream come true, the publishing process brought frustrations, technical obstacles, and moments of discouragement. Rather than giving up, Danny discovered an important lesson: God often provides help through the people He places in our lives.
Through personal experiences and the biblical story of Moses, Aaron, and Hur, listeners are reminded that they were never meant to carry life's burdens alone. God frequently answers prayers through friends, family members, mentors, and others who come alongside us during difficult seasons.
This episode encourages listeners to embrace humility, accept help when needed, and trust that God is working through the relationships He has provided.
Key Takeaway
God often answers our prayers through people. The help you need may already be closer than you think.
